The Benefits Of A Foundation Year For Engineering

The decision to pursue a career in engineering is not one to be taken lightly. Engineering is a challenging and complex field that requires a solid foundation of knowledge and skills. For many students, a foundation year for engineering can be the key to success in this demanding field.

A foundation year for engineering is a one-year program designed to prepare students for their undergraduate studies in engineering. It is designed for students who may not have the necessary qualifications or academic background to enter a degree program in engineering directly. The foundation year provides students with the opportunity to study key concepts in maths, physics, and other relevant subjects, as well as develop their study skills and academic writing abilities. This program is often offered by universities and colleges as a pathway to a full engineering degree.

There are several benefits to completing a foundation year for engineering. One of the main advantages is that it provides students with a solid grounding in the fundamental principles of engineering. This can be particularly useful for students who may not have studied maths or science at a high level in school. The foundation year allows students to build their knowledge and skills in these areas, giving them a strong foundation for their future studies in engineering.

Another benefit of a foundation year for engineering is that it can help students to develop their study skills and academic writing abilities. Engineering is a demanding field that requires students to be able to effectively communicate complex ideas and concepts. The foundation year helps students to develop the skills they need to succeed in their studies, including critical thinking, problem-solving, and analytical skills. This can be particularly beneficial for students who may be returning to education after a period of time away from study.

Completing a foundation year for engineering can also give students a valuable insight into what it is like to study engineering at university. The program is often taught by university lecturers and tutors, giving students the opportunity to experience the academic environment and teaching style that they can expect when they progress to a full degree program. This can help students to make an informed decision about whether engineering is the right career path for them.
